When your main sewer line blocks, everything stops

The main sewer line carries waste from every drain and toilet in your home to the city sewer or septic system. When it blocks — from grease accumulation, root intrusion, or a collapsed section — every drain in the house backs up simultaneously. Water backs up in showers when a toilet flushes. Multiple sinks slow at the same time. This is not a simple drain clog.

Houston's mix of older clay sewer laterals, established tree canopies with aggressive root systems, and heavy use makes main line blockages a common problem. Many homeowners do not know there is a cleanout access point on their property that allows professional clearing without excavating the line.

Ignoring a slow main line leads to sewage backup inside the home — damage to floors, walls, and personal property that is expensive to remediate and a serious health hazard.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a sewer clean-out?

A sewer clean-out is a capped pipe access point in your plumbing system that allows a plumber to insert equipment directly into the main sewer line without excavating. Most homes have at least one, typically near the foundation or in the yard.

How do I know if my main sewer line is blocked?

The primary sign is multiple drains backing up simultaneously — for example, water backing up in the shower when you flush a toilet, or multiple sinks draining slowly at the same time. A gurgling sound from drains when other fixtures are used is also a common indicator.

Will I need to do anything after the sewer clean-out?

That depends on what the camera inspection reveals. If the line is structurally sound, regular maintenance cleaning every one to two years is typically all that is needed. If there is root intrusion or pipe damage, we will explain the repair options.
